WebJan 25, 2015 · The normal banana contains at least 0.1 micro sieverts (0.1 μSv) of radiation. You get more radiation from eating a single banana, than living within 50 miles of a nuclear power plant for a year. Interestingly there is even “Banana equivalent dose” (BED) to measure small radiation leaks that occur in nuclear power plants.

Each banana can emit . 01 millirem (0.1 microsieverts) of radiation. This is a very small amount of radiation. To put that in context, you would need to eat about 100 bananas to receive the same amount of radiation exposure as you get each day in United States from natural radiation in the environment. ghost bridal shop
